This high-impact Supply Planning Analyst role is your opportunity to drive efficiency on a global scale. You will be a key player, ensuring the seamless flow of our iconic products from sourcing to our customers, directly impacting service, inventory, and cost objectives.
Transforming Responsibilities into Opportunities
This is not a task-list; it's a blueprint for your professional growth and impact. You will:
- Develop & Optimize: Architect capacity-constrained supply requirements within a complex global network, ensuring on-time performance and achieving customer service, inventory, and cost goals.
- Lead with Data: Execute and lead the most complex close-of-sales activities. Analyze quantitative inputs, ensuring data integrity, and present compelling, data-based recommendations to influence key daily and monthly S&OP (Sales & Operations Planning) decisions.
- Collaborate Cross-Functionally: Partner with Sourcing, Logistics, Customer Service, and Distribution teams across the globe to troubleshoot supply misalignments, determine effective mitigation plans, and drive the execution of strategic supply chain initiatives.
- 4 + years of professional experience with a core understanding of supply chain processes using specialized tools like SAP & i2/BRIO/PSE.(Demand, Supply, Production, or Inventory planning).
- Analytical Acumen: strong quantitative analysis and problem-solving skills to dissect complex information and formulate data-based recommendations.
- Communication & Influence: Exceptional communication and leadership skills with a proven ability to collaborate and influence stakeholders globally for effective execution.
- Proactive Autonomy: Proven success in managing complex information flow across functions and systems, with the ability to prioritize and work with limited supervision.
